>>> ConTeXt initializes the \belowdisplayshortskip to zero point.
>>> I believe this is wrong, it should be equal to \belowdisplayskip:
>>> the fact that the line above the display is short shouldnt
>>> affect the typesetting that follows the display.
>>>
>>> For the moment, I've fixed it by:
>>>
>>> \everydisplay {\belowdisplayshortskip=\belowdisplayskip }
>>
>>
>> hm, dangerous fix since \startformula ... \stopformula work together
>> with snapping and blanks
>
>
> I know it is dangerous, but my document uses $$ .. $$ and it
> really needs to have a reliable value in \belowdisplayshortskip.
> If it cannot be fixed in core, than we have to write something
> in the wiki.
an option is to limit the settings to the start..stop only
